Indianapolis, IN
The Analytical R&D Team is seeking a detail-oriented and motivated Chemist. In this role, you will support scientists in day-to-day laboratory activities related to method development, non-GLP and GLP validations, and sample analysis. This position is ideal for someone who is eager to learn, values collaboration, and is committed to maintaining high standards of data quality and safety.
Chemist Responsibilities:
- Assist ARD scientists with sample weighing, preparation, and analysis of active ingredients, intermediates, impurities, and formulated products for both quantitative and qualitative purposes
- Support laboratory experiments for non-GLP and GLP method validation as needed
- Learn and operate analytical instrumentation, including HPLC, GC, LC/GC/MS, and more. Perform routine instrument maintenance and troubleshoot issues when they arise
- Process analytical data and document experimental procedures and results in a timely and accurate manner to ensure data integrity
- Collaborate effectively with scientists and other stakeholders; adjust priorities to support urgent projects when necessary
- Work independently when appropriate and demonstrate strong problem-solving abilities
- Adhere to all Corteva EHS&S policies and demonstrate a strong commitment to laboratory safety
Chemist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in Chemistry or a related scientific field
- Familiarity or strong understanding of analytical chemistry techniques preferred
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Willingness to learn continuously and follow all safety protocols
